Definitions related to perimenopause:
  • The transition time in a woman's life that begins when ovaries produce less estrogen and menstruation becomes less frequent, and ends when the ovaries no longer produce eggs and menstruation stops.
    Harvard Dictionary of Health Terms
    Harvard Medical Publishing, 2011
  • The transitional period before and after MENOPAUSE. Perimenopausal symptoms are associated with irregular MENSTRUAL CYCLE and widely fluctuated hormone levels. They may appear 6 years before menopause and subside 2 to 5 years after menopause.
    NLM Medical Subject Headings
    U.S. National Library of Medicine, 2025
  • Perimenopause means "around menopause" and refers to the time during which your body makes the natural transition to menopause, marking the end of the reproductive years. Perimenopause is also called the menopausal transition.
    Mayo Clinic
    Mayo Foundation for Medical Education and Research, 2025
